Consumer Direction of HCBS Sample Clauses

Consumer Direction of HCBS. The opportunity for a CHOICES member assessed to need specified types of HCBS including attendant care, personal care, homemaker, in-home respite, companion care and/or any other service specified in TennCare rules and regulations as available for consumer direction to elect to direct and manage (or to have a representative direct and manage) certain aspects of the provision of such services—primarily, the hiring, firing, and day- to-day supervision of consumer-directed workers delivering the needed service(s).
